> > I am seeing _exactly_ the same error messages.
> 
> Problem solved.  I've forgotten who sent me the info, so I can't thank
> you personally, but I had my SCSI card on IRQ 11 (the default from
> Adaptec) instead of IRQ 12 (the default for NetBSD).  Switching the
> IRQ made all the difference.

Hmm, didn't solve the problem for me. I tried that before posting,
because the kernel said it recognized the aic6360 at IRQ 12, but
it didn't help. The I tried to boot of from a different controller
(Future Domain 1830), but only to find out, that the kernel doesn't
recognize/support this one :-(

> Why do we assume a different IRQ from the default?

That's what I have been asking before, but it went by unanswered ...
Perhaps you should send-pr it.
